* [PATCH v2 2/5] serial: sprd: Use readable macros instead of magic number
2018-09-17 18:33 [PATCH v2 1/5] serial: sprd: Remove unused structure Baolin Wang
@ 2018-09-17 18:33 ` Baolin Wang
2018-09-17 18:33 ` [PATCH v2 3/5] serial: sprd: Remove unnecessary resource validation Baolin Wang
` (2 subsequent siblings)
3 siblings, 0 replies; 5+ messages in thread
From: Baolin Wang @ 2018-09-17 18:33 UTC (permalink / raw)
To: gregkh, jslaby
Cc: orsonzhai, baolin.wang, zhang.lyra, broonie, linux-serial, linux-kernel
Define readable macros instead of magic number to make code more readable.
Signed-off-by: Baolin Wang <baolin.wang@linaro.org>
Acked-by: Chunyan Zhang <chunyan.zhang@spreadtrum.com>
---
Changes from v1:
- Add acked tag from Chunyan.
---
drivers/tty/serial/sprd_serial.c | 25 +++++++++++++++++--------
1 file changed, 17 insertions(+), 8 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/tty/serial/sprd_serial.c b/drivers/tty/serial/sprd_serial.c
index 1b0e3fb..e18d8af 100644
--- a/drivers/tty/serial/sprd_serial.c
+++ b/drivers/tty/serial/sprd_serial.c
@@ -45,6 +45,8 @@
/* data number in TX and RX fifo */
#define SPRD_STS1 0x000C
+#define SPRD_RX_FIFO_CNT_MASK GENMASK(7, 0)
+#define SPRD_TX_FIFO_CNT_MASK GENMASK(15, 8)
/* interrupt enable register and its BITs */
#define SPRD_IEN 0x0010
@@ -82,11 +84,15 @@
/* fifo threshold register */
#define SPRD_CTL2 0x0020
#define THLD_TX_EMPTY 0x40
+#define THLD_TX_EMPTY_SHIFT 8
#define THLD_RX_FULL 0x40
/* config baud rate register */
#define SPRD_CLKD0 0x0024
+#define SPRD_CLKD0_MASK GENMASK(15, 0)
#define SPRD_CLKD1 0x0028
+#define SPRD_CLKD1_MASK GENMASK(20, 16)
+#define SPRD_CLKD1_SHIFT 16
/* interrupt mask status register */
#define SPRD_IMSR 0x002C
@@ -115,7 +121,7 @@ static inline void serial_out(struct uart_port *port, int offset, int value)
static unsigned int sprd_tx_empty(struct uart_port *port)
{
- if (serial_in(port, SPRD_STS1) & 0xff00)
+ if (serial_in(port, SPRD_STS1) & SPRD_TX_FIFO_CNT_MASK)
return 0;
else
return TIOCSER_TEMT;
@@ -213,7 +219,8 @@ static inline void sprd_rx(struct uart_port *port)
struct tty_port *tty = &port->state->port;
unsigned int ch, flag, lsr, max_count = SPRD_TIMEOUT;
- while ((serial_in(port, SPRD_STS1) & 0x00ff) && max_count--) {
+ while ((serial_in(port, SPRD_STS1) & SPRD_RX_FIFO_CNT_MASK) &&
+ max_count--) {
lsr = serial_in(port, SPRD_LSR);
ch = serial_in(port, SPRD_RXD);
flag = TTY_NORMAL;
@@ -303,16 +310,17 @@ static int sprd_startup(struct uart_port *port)
struct sprd_uart_port *sp;
unsigned long flags;
- serial_out(port, SPRD_CTL2, ((THLD_TX_EMPTY << 8) | THLD_RX_FULL));
+ serial_out(port, SPRD_CTL2,
+ THLD_TX_EMPTY << THLD_TX_EMPTY_SHIFT | THLD_RX_FULL);
/* clear rx fifo */
timeout = SPRD_TIMEOUT;
- while (timeout-- && serial_in(port, SPRD_STS1) & 0x00ff)
+ while (timeout-- && serial_in(port, SPRD_STS1) & SPRD_RX_FIFO_CNT_MASK)
serial_in(port, SPRD_RXD);
/* clear tx fifo */
timeout = SPRD_TIMEOUT;
- while (timeout-- && serial_in(port, SPRD_STS1) & 0xff00)
+ while (timeout-- && serial_in(port, SPRD_STS1) & SPRD_TX_FIFO_CNT_MASK)
cpu_relax();
/* clear interrupt */
@@ -433,10 +441,11 @@ static void sprd_set_termios(struct uart_port *port,
}
/* clock divider bit0~bit15 */
- serial_out(port, SPRD_CLKD0, quot & 0xffff);
+ serial_out(port, SPRD_CLKD0, quot & SPRD_CLKD0_MASK);
/* clock divider bit16~bit20 */
- serial_out(port, SPRD_CLKD1, (quot & 0x1f0000) >> 16);
+ serial_out(port, SPRD_CLKD1,
+ (quot & SPRD_CLKD1_MASK) >> SPRD_CLKD1_SHIFT);
serial_out(port, SPRD_LCR, lcr);
fc |= RX_TOUT_THLD_DEF | RX_HFC_THLD_DEF;
serial_out(port, SPRD_CTL1, fc);
@@ -510,7 +519,7 @@ static void wait_for_xmitr(struct uart_port *port)
if (--tmout == 0)
break;
udelay(1);
- } while (status & 0xff00);
+ } while (status & SPRD_TX_FIFO_CNT_MASK);
}
static void sprd_console_putchar(struct uart_port *port, int ch)

* [PATCH v2 3/5] serial: sprd: Remove unnecessary resource validation
2018-09-17 18:33 [PATCH v2 1/5] serial: sprd: Remove unused structure Baolin Wang
2018-09-17 18:33 ` [PATCH v2 2/5] serial: sprd: Use readable macros instead of magic number Baolin Wang
@ 2018-09-17 18:33 ` Baolin Wang
2018-09-17 18:33 ` [PATCH v2 4/5] serial: sprd: Change 'int' to 'unsigned int' Baolin Wang
2018-09-17 18:33 ` [PATCH v2 5/5] serial: sprd: Fix the indentation issue Baolin Wang
3 siblings, 0 replies; 5+ messages in thread
From: Baolin Wang @ 2018-09-17 18:33 UTC (permalink / raw)
To: gregkh, jslaby
Cc: orsonzhai, baolin.wang, zhang.lyra, broonie, linux-serial, linux-kernel
The devm_ioremap_resource() will valid the resources, thus remove the
unnecessary resource validation in the driver.
Signed-off-by: Baolin Wang <baolin.wang@linaro.org>
Acked-by: Chunyan Zhang <chunyan.zhang@spreadtrum.com>
---
Changes from v1:
- Add acked tag from Chunyan.
---
drivers/tty/serial/sprd_serial.c | 7 ++-----
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/tty/serial/sprd_serial.c b/drivers/tty/serial/sprd_serial.c
index e18d8af..03b0cd4 100644
--- a/drivers/tty/serial/sprd_serial.c
+++ b/drivers/tty/serial/sprd_serial.c
@@ -710,15 +710,12 @@ static int sprd_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
up->uartclk = clk_get_rate(clk);
res = platform_get_resource(pdev, IORESOURCE_MEM, 0);
- if (!res) {
- dev_err(&pdev->dev, "not provide mem resource\n");
- return -ENODEV;
- }
- up->mapbase = res->start;
up->membase = devm_ioremap_resource(&pdev->dev, res);
if (IS_ERR(up->membase))
return PTR_ERR(up->membase);
+ up->mapbase = res->start;
+
irq = platform_get_irq(pdev, 0);
if (irq < 0) {
dev_err(&pdev->dev, "not provide irq resource: %d\n", irq);
